How to store Kava Kava Root Powder to maintain its potency?

Kava Kava Root Powder, derived from the Piper methysticum plant, has been used for centuries in traditional medicine and cultural ceremonies for its relaxing and calming effects. Understanding the Factors Affecting Kava Kava Root Powder Potency

Before delving into storage methods, it's essential to understand the factors that can degrade the potency of Kava Kava Root Powder. These factors include light, heat, moisture, and oxygen.

  • Light: Exposure to light, especially ultraviolet (UV) light, can break down the active compounds in Kava Kava Root Powder, such as kavalactones.
  • Heat: High temperatures can cause the powder to lose its volatile compounds and accelerate the degradation of kavalactones.
  • Moisture: Moisture can lead to the growth of mold and bacteria, as well as cause the powder to clump together, reducing its surface area and potentially affecting its potency.
  • Oxygen: Oxygen can oxidize the kavalactones in the powder, leading to a loss of potency over time.

Choosing the Right Storage Container

The first step in storing Kava Kava Root Powder is to choose the right container. The ideal container should be airtight, opaque, and made of a material that is resistant to moisture and oxygen.

  • Airtight: An airtight container will prevent oxygen from entering and oxidizing the powder. This can be a plastic container with a tight - fitting lid or a glass jar with a rubber seal.
  • Opaque: An opaque container will protect the powder from light. Dark - colored glass jars or plastic containers are good choices. Avoid clear containers, as they allow light to penetrate and degrade the powder.
  • Moisture - resistant: The container should be able to keep moisture out. Glass is a great option as it is impermeable to moisture, while some high - quality plastics can also provide good moisture resistance.

Ideal Storage Conditions

Once you have chosen the right container, it's important to store the Kava Kava Root Powder in the ideal conditions.

  • Temperature: The powder should be stored at a cool and stable temperature. A temperature range of 15 - 20°C (59 - 68°F) is ideal. Avoid storing the powder in places where the temperature fluctuates greatly, such as near a heater or in a sunny window. Extreme heat can cause the powder to lose its potency quickly.
  • Humidity: Keep the storage area dry. A humidity level of 40 - 50% is recommended. You can use a dehumidifier in a room where the humidity is too high or store the powder in a sealed container with a desiccant, such as silica gel packets, to absorb any excess moisture.
  • Location: Store the powder in a dark place, such as a pantry or a cabinet. This will protect it from light exposure. Avoid storing it in the bathroom, as the humidity from showers can increase the moisture level in the container.

Tips for Long - Term Storage

If you need to store Kava Kava Root Powder for an extended period, there are a few additional steps you can take to maintain its potency.

  • Vacuum - sealing: For long - term storage, vacuum - sealing the powder in a food - grade plastic bag or container can be very effective. Vacuum - sealing removes the oxygen from the container, slowing down the oxidation process.
  • Freezing: While freezing is not recommended for short - term storage due to the potential for moisture to condense on the powder when it thaws, it can be a good option for long - term storage. If you choose to freeze the powder, make sure it is in an airtight and moisture - resistant container. When you need to use the powder, let it thaw slowly in the refrigerator to prevent moisture from forming on the powder.

Quality Control and Monitoring

Regularly checking the quality of the stored Kava Kava Root Powder is crucial. Look for signs of spoilage, such as mold growth, a change in color, or an off - smell. If you notice any of these signs, the powder should not be used.
